Abstract
The invention discloses a cathode moving mechanism which comprises a horizontal moving shaft, a connecting plate, a rail, a hinge plate and a V-shaped groove base for positioning a plating piece, wherein the upper end of the connecting plate is fixedly connected with a sliding plate; the sliding plate is in sliding fit with the rail; the lower end of the connecting plate is fixedly connected with a movable piece; the movable piece is movably arranged on the horizontal moving shaft; one side of the connecting plate is hinged with the hinge plate; the hinge plate is hinged with a sliding column at the lower part of the V-shaped groove base; and the sliding column is arranged at one side of the rail in a manner of moving vertically. The cathode moving mechanism can drive the connecting plate to move by virtue of the movable piece, so that the hinge plate drives the V-shaped groove base to move vertically; and the cathode moving mechanism has the advantages of simple and compact structure, less possibility of damage, and convenience for installation and maintenance.

Embodiment
Further specify technical scheme of the present invention below in conjunction with accompanying drawing and by embodiment.
Please refer to shown in Figure 1ly, Fig. 1 is the structural representation of movable cathode of the present invention mechanism; In present embodiment, a kind of movable cathode mechanism, comprise and move horizontally axle 8, web plate 2, track 3, hinged plate 7 reaches the V-type groove seat 5 that is used for the location plating piece, described web plate 2 upper ends are fixedly connected with sliding panel 4 by hexagon bolt, described sliding panel 4 is slidingly matched with track 3, web plate 2 lower ends are fixedly connected with moving member 1 by hexagon bolt, described moving member 1 movably is arranged on and moves horizontally on the axle 8, described moving horizontally on the axle 8 is provided with outside screw, internal thread on described outside screw and the moving member 1 is complementary, one side of web plate 2 is hinged with hinged plate 7, described hinged plate 7 is hinged with the traveller 6 of V-type groove seat 5 bottoms, but a side that is arranged on track 3 of described traveller 6 vertical movements.
During work, move horizontally axle 8 rotations, thereby drive moving member 1 move left and right, moving member 1 drives web plate 2 move left and right, and hinged plate 7 one ends and web plate 2 are hinged, and the traveller 6 of the other end and V-type groove seat 5 lower ends is hinged, the move left and right of web plate 2 is done vertical movement so that hinged plate 7 drives traveller 6, move up and down thereby drive V-type groove seat 5, simple in structure, compact, easy to installation and maintenance.
